ferrodirty.blogg.se

Nand x programmer csae
Nand x programmer csae










  1. Nand x programmer csae how to#
  2. Nand x programmer csae code#
  3. Nand x programmer csae Pc#

If bit inverse happens in the important file, it will cause a system shut-down. New bad blocks can be generated during usage so the system will have to identify these blocks.īit inverse is easier to find in NAND flash. Erasing and programming factory-marked bad block are prohibited.īad blocks have been initialized before shipping and marked in the specific area. Invalid blocks are defined as blocks that contain one or more bad bits. Additional invalid blocks may develop while being used. The NAND flash may include invalid blocks when they are first shipped.

Nand x programmer csae code#

Also, like a hard disk, NAND devices have bad blocks, and require error-correcting code (ECC) to maintain data integrity. Although random access can be accomplished at the system level by shadowing the data to RAM, doing so requires additional RAM storage.

Nand x programmer csae Pc#

It's sector-based or page-based and suited for storing sequential data such as pictures, audio, or PC data. However, more processors include a direct NAND interface and can boot directly from NAND (without NOR). NAND is better suited for file applications. The disadvantages for NAND are slow random access, while NOR is hampered by are slow write and erase performance. NOR's random access ability allows for execute in place capability, which is often a requirement in embedded applications. In addition, NAND's advantages are fast write (program) and erase operations while NOR's advantages are random access and byte write capability. NAND flash devices hold the advantages of large capacity with low cost compared to NOR FLASH devices. Each page has 2112 bytes total, comprised of a 2048-byte data area and a 64-byte spare area. For a 2-Gbit NAND device, it is organized as 2048 blocks, with 64 pages per block (Figure 1). A block consists of many pages, but because the “Spare area" is reserved for bad block mark and ECC values, only the “Main area" is available to the user. Before reading this article the user should know certain keywords such asīlock, ECC, main area and spare area which are used in NAND datasheets.įor most NAND flash chips, there are 512x8 (or 256x16) or 2048x8 (or 1024x16) bits in the “Main area," and 16x8 (or 8x16) or 64*8 (or 32x16) bits in the “Spare area" for a total of 528x8 (264x16) or 2112x8 (or 1056x16) bits per page.

Nand x programmer csae how to#

This article describes how to program NAND Flash devices using a Xeltek universal programmer.












Nand x programmer csae